Population in Kobylnica Municipality 2023

In 2023, Kobylnica municipality ranked 536 of 2,478 Polish municipalities. Population grew by 1,780 residents +14.13% between 2018-2023, at 14,374.

Among 494 growing municipalities, in top 10% for growth rate. Within Słupski county, ranked 2 of 10 municipalities.

Based on 31 years of official GUS statistics for Słupski county municipalities within Pomeranian province.
